It prevents simultaneous closure — critical for reversing drives, star-delta transitions, or any circuit where two contactors energizing together creates a phase-to-phase short. Mounts in a 3-vertical stack. The interlock ties the bottom contactor (LC1F115 through LC1F150 or CR1F150, 3P or 4P), the middle contactor (same range), and the top contactor (LC1F630 or LC1F800 3P, or CR1F630 3P or 4P). That covers the full TeSys F frame from 115 A up to 800 A. ## Integration note This is a purely mechanical interlock — no electrical connections, no auxiliary contacts. It clips onto the contactor fronts and uses a sliding bar to block the other armatures when one pulls in. The 3-vertical stack eats the same DIN-rail footprint as the contactors themselves; no extra panel width needed, just height. For a 3-contactor star-delta starter on a 250 kW motor, this interlock guarantees the star and delta contactors never overlap. The mechanical tie is faster than any electrical interlock relay and doesn't fail if a coil supply drops.
